Step-by-Step Instructions for Mounting Your Xbox
Now that we’ve covered the tools and materials you’ll need, let’s move on to the step-by-step instructions for mounting your Xbox. Here’s a general guide to follow:
Step 1: Prepare Your TV and Xbox
Before you start mounting your Xbox, make sure your TV and Xbox are turned off and unplugged. Remove any cables or accessories from the back of your Xbox and set them aside.
Step 2: Locate the Wall Studs
Use a stud finder to locate the wall studs behind your TV. This is important, as you’ll want to attach the mount to the studs for maximum stability.
Step 3: Mark the Wall
Use a pencil to mark the spot where you want to attach the mount. Make sure the mark is level and aligned with the top of your TV.
Step 4: Drill Pilot Holes
Use a drill and drill bits to create pilot holes in the wall at the marked spot. Make sure the holes are the correct size for the mount’s screws.
Step 5: Attach the Mount
Attach the mount to the wall using the screws provided. Make sure the mount is level and securely attached to the wall.
Step 6: Attach the Xbox
Attach the Xbox to the mount using the screws provided. Make sure the Xbox is securely attached to the mount and the mount is level.
Step 7: Route the Cables
Route the cables from your Xbox to your TV and other components. Use cable ties or a cable management system to keep the cables organized and out of sight.
Step 8: Test the Mount
Turn on your TV and Xbox and test the mount to make sure it’s secure and functioning properly.

How do I choose the right location for my Xbox mount?
When choosing a location for your Xbox mount, there are several factors to consider. First, you will want to consider the location of the TV’s inputs, as you will need to connect the Xbox to the TV using an HDMI cable. You will also want to consider the location of any other devices, such as a soundbar or Blu-ray player, to ensure that they are easily accessible.
You will also want to consider the airflow and ventilation in the area, as the Xbox will generate heat during use. Avoid mounting the Xbox in a confined or enclosed space, as this can increase the risk of overheating. Finally, consider the accessibility of the location, as you will need to be able to easily access the Xbox for maintenance and troubleshooting.

How do I connect my Xbox to my TV after mounting it behind the TV?
To connect your Xbox to your TV after mounting it behind the TV, you will need to use an HDMI cable. Simply connect one end of the cable to the HDMI output on the Xbox, and the other end to an available HDMI input on the TV. You may also need to connect any additional cables, such as a power cord or Ethernet cable.
Once you have connected the cables, turn on the Xbox and TV, and use the TV’s input menu to select the correct HDMI input. You should then see the Xbox’s home screen on the TV. If you are having trouble getting a signal, try adjusting the HDMI settings on the TV or Xbox, or try using a different HDMI cable.
